What Do Band Directors Actually Do?

0

School band directors teach students ranging in age from about elementary to college. For beginning students, things like how to read music, and how to play your instrument are taught. For experienced players, the students learn things like advanced rhythms and the history of music. Theres so much more to it than that! Band directors teach many things, like musical etiquette, different beats, rhythms, and even how to march in marching bands! A good way for the teacher to show off their talented students is through performances. Having a band concert is a way for the students to show how much they have learned and progressed. There are many different responsibilities in performances, such as setting up, making program brochures, making sure the students arrive on time, and selecting the music for each grade level. Other everyday responsibilities for teaching band are being prepared, keeping the class under control with discipline, and basically having a good attitude.
